Understanding the International Day for the Elimination of Sexual Violence in Conflict
The International Day for the Elimination of Sexual Violence in Conflict, observed annually on June 19, serves as a crucial reminder of the ongoing challenges faced by victims and survivors of sexual violence during conflict situations. Established by the United Nations in 2015, this day aims to raise awareness and promote advocacy for the prevention of sexual violence in times of war.
Historical Context of Sexual Violence in Conflict
Throughout history, sexual violence has been used as a weapon of war, perpetrated against individuals and communities to instill fear, exert control, and tear apart the social fabric of societies. Notable instances can be drawn from the Bosnian War in the 1990s, where systematic rape was used against women, highlighting the urgent need for recognition and justice.

International Frameworks
Several international frameworks have been established to address sexual violence in conflict. These include:
| Framework/Resolution | Year Established | Key Focus Areas |
|---|---|---|
| UN Security Council Resolution 1325 | 2000 | Women, Peace, and Security |
| UN Security Council Resolution 1820 | 2008 | Condemnation of Sexual Violence in Conflict |
| UN Security Council Resolution 2467 | 2019 | Comprehensive Approach to Prevention and Response |
